4.3.61 SUBSCRIBE_DOC_USER

Service used in the browser environment when a user subscribes to a content item builds the subscription page. This service is executed when a user subscribes to a document performs a search and clicks Subscribe. If the system has more than one subscription type, the user is redirected to the Subscription page where the user can subscribe to different criteria. Location: IdcHomeDirresourcescoretemplatesstd_services.htm Additional Required Service Parameters ■ dID: The generated content item revision ID. 4.3.62 SUBSCRIBE_EX

Service used in Repository Manager to add a user or alias to a subscription. It returns the list of users and aliases subscribed to this type. The most likely error is when the specified subscription alias type or subscription alias does not exist. Location: IdcHomeDirresourcescoretemplatesstd_services.htm Additional Required Service Parameters ■ dSubscriptionAlias: The alias for the subscription. ■ dSubscriptionAliasType: The type of user. This value must be either user or alias. It refers to the value defined in dSubscriptionAlias. ■ dSubscriptionEmail: The email address for the subscription. ■ dSubscriptionID: The subscription ID. – For a Basic subscription, this is the Content ID. – For a Criteria subscription, this is a comma-delimited list of the values of the criteria fields. For example, if the criteria fields are Author and Security Group, the dSubscriptionID parameter value for a Public content item authored by user1 would be Public,user1. ■ dSubscriptionType: Name of the subscription type defined in the applet. A subscription type consists of a list of fields. When subscribing to a subscription type, the user must specify the values for each of the fields that make up the subscription type. Optional Service Parameters To return information about who is subscribed, this service requires these parameters: ■ dataSource: The data source. ■ resultName: The ResultSet name. ■ whereClause: The programmatic clause.
